WebMar 1, 2005 · We can test protected methods using inheritance to create a derived TesterClass that wraps the base protected methods with public ones. We can test private methods using Reflection, which can be abstracted to a UnitTestUtility helper class. Both of these techniques can help to improve test coverage. License
